TA2536, which has been active since at least 2015, is likely Nigerian based on its unique linguistic style, tactics and tools. It uses keyloggers such as HawkEye and distinctive stylometric features in typo-squatted domains that resemble legitimate names and the use of recurring names and substrings in email addresses.

Enhanced Description
TA2536, first observed in activity as early as 2015, is believed to be based in Nigeria due to its linguistic style and operational methods. This group primarily focuses on financial gain through sophisticated cyberattacks targeting sectors with high monetary value such as banking, e-commerce, and financial services. TA2536 employs keyloggers, including the known HawkEye malware, and utilizes stylometric features in typo-squatting domains to mimic legitimate organizations. Their attack patterns, which include spear-phishing campaigns and email address substring reuse, indicate a focus on persistent, financially motivated cyber operations.
